Thomas M. Purtell was an American politician from Wisconsin.
Purtell served as State Treasurer of Wisconsin from July 30, 1904 until January 2, 1905.[1] On August 30, 1904, Robert M. La Follette, Sr. Governor of Wisconsin removed John J. Kempf from office and appointed Purtell acting treasurer.[2]
